Job Summary

The Pharmacy Technician 2 helps distribute medications and related tasks. They can work independently and maintain a specialized area while aiding in pharmaceutical care.

Essential Functions of the Role

  • Maintains a specialized area of responsibility. Aids in delivering care in Purchasing, Receiving, Auditing, Sterile and nonsterile compounding, Billing, Informatics, Medication Reconciliation, Licensing, Contracting, and Marketing.
  • Enter medication orders from doctors' sheets or prescriptions. Fill according to the label, ensuring the correct product is dispensed. Ensure the dosage form and charge quantity match the formulary. Enter correct billing data as required.
  • Completes and files appropriate paperwork to ensure payment for and delivery of pharmacy supplies. Monitors lost charges.
  • Orders supplies daily and coordinates returns for credit when pharmaceuticals have expired.
  • Coordinates the Drug Recall Process.
  • Helps maintain a clean, orderly, and fully stocked work environment under established policies and procedures. Performs inventory control: stocking, cleaning, and facing prescription and OTC shelves.
  • Compounds or admixes ingredients appropriately for dispensing, cart fill and sterile preparation while under the supervision of the Pharmacist.
  • Perform IV admixtures using aseptic techniques and in compliance with accepted regulatory standards as required.
  • Helps patients and medical staff with nonjudgmental questions under a pharmacist preceptor's supervision. Answers simple questions from medical staff and patients.
  • Delivers medication appropriately to patients, and delivers delivery carts to floors daily.

Key Success Factors

  • General knowledge of Pharmacy Care modalities, terminology, pharmaceutical calculations, terminology, drug use and aseptic techniques, standards and equipment.
  • Knowledge of procedures and standards for the labeling and dispensing of prescription medications.
  • Must be able to read, write and follow instructions and flow chart protocols.
  • Ability to sort, check, count and verify numbers.
  • Ability to follow established safety, infection control, environmental and isolation practices and procedures at all times.
  • Excellent social skills required to interact effectively with patients and staff.
  • General computer skills include using software applications, data entry, information security, electronic medical documentation, handheld scanning, and email.

QUALIFICATIONS

  • EDUCATION - H.S. Diploma/GED Equivalent
  • EXPERIENCE - 1 Year of Experience
  • CERTIFICATION/LICENSE/REGISTRATION -

Pharmacy Technician (PHT), Pharmacy Intern (RPH-INT): Must have one of the following from the TX Board of Pharmacy:
Registered Pharmacy Intern (RPH-INT)
Pharmacy Technician (PHT).
